Fedora Update Notification
FEDORA-2013-2128
2013-02-08 16:20:01
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------

Name        : mingw-gnutls
Product     : Fedora 17
Version     : 2.12.20
Release     : 1.fc17
URL         : http://www.gnutls.org/
Summary     : MinGW GnuTLS TLS/SSL encryption library
Description :
GnuTLS TLS/SSL encryption library.  This library is cross-compiled
for MinGW.

--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Update Information:

* Update to 2.12.20.
* Apply patches for CVE-2013-1619.

--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
ChangeLog:

* Thu Feb  7 2013 Michael Cronenworth <mike at cchtml.com> - 2.12.20-1
- Update to 2.12.20
- Apply patches for CVE-2013-1619
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------
References:

  [ 1 ] Bug #908238 - CVE-2013-1619 gnutls: TLS CBC padding timing attack (lucky-13)
        https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=908238
